Terminal blocks offer designers an easy and secure way to transmit data, signals, and power to your printed circuit board designs.  They’re built from an insulating frame and a clamping component. Terminal blocks serve as an effective method of connecting wires, whether it’s to ground them, secure multiple wires together, or provide communication between a device and a controller.

Although terminal blocks can be classified according to their device type and structure, there are some extra considerations that should be taken into account when selecting a terminal block for your design. These factors include:

  • Mounting type (DIN rail versus mounted on a PCB)
  • Type of connection (normally you will have either a screw-in or plug-in connection)
  • Orientation (45°, 90°, or 180°)
  • Number of positions
  • Nominal voltage and current (make sure that the terminal blocks meet the voltage and current that will flow throughout your PCB)
  • Wire gauge range
  • Screw torque
